Original Description
Antal Berkes' "Horse Buses In Varosliget" is a charming vignette of late 19th-century Budapest, capturing the leisurely elegance of city life in Városliget Park. The painting radiates warmth with its dappled sunlight filtering through trees, illuminating horse-drawn carriages and well-dressed pedestrians in soft, Impressionistic brushstrokes. As a leading Hungarian plein-air painter, Berkes (1874–1938) masterfully balances documentary detail with atmospheric spontaneity, his work exemplifying the transition between academic precision and modern luminosity. The composition’s diagonal carriage procession creates dynamic movement, while muted greens and ochres punctuated by crisp whites and blacks reflect his academic training under masters like László Paál. Historically significant, this work represents Budapest’s rapid urbanization during the Austro-Hungarian Empire’s golden age, when Városliget became a showcase of modern civic planning. Berkes’ ability to infuse everyday scenes with nostalgic poetry secured his status as a key figure in Central European Post-Impressionism.
